Athlete's foot is a persistent and troublesome fungus that takes root between the toes and toenails but can spread across the entire foot.

Warmth and moisture are perfect breeding grounds for this fungus, with bathrooms and showers in hotels and pools being common places of infection. People who sweat excessively on their feet are more susceptible. While some have natural resistance, others are more prone to catching it and need to focus more on hygiene.

The symptoms include itching, cracked skin, dry skin, and discolored nails, often brown or yellowish in hue.

Sometimes, you can treat athlete's foot with simple household items. Consistency is key.

  1. Fill a bowl with warm water.
  2. Add a tablespoon of baking soda.
  3. Mix in a tablespoon of coarse salt and two drops of tea tree oil.

Soak your feet in the bowl for 20 to 30 minutes. During this time, trim your nails. The soaking makes this easier. Dry your feet with a clean towel and apply cold-pressed coconut oil. Repeat this process at least twice a week, or more often. You'll likely see a change – nails will lighten, and the skin on your feet will improve.
